A swathe of poisonous red sludge has swept through parts of Hungary, killing at least four people and leaving more than 120 hurt.

Two children, an elderly woman and a young man were killed by the toxic red waste, which burst from a ruptured reservoir. Six villagers are missing.

The sludge, a waste product from aluminium production, contains heavy metals and is toxic if ingested.

Many of those hurt sustained chemical burns as the sludge seeped through their clothes after the leak in Ajka, 160km (100 miles) south-west of the capital Budapest. About 500 have been forced to flee their homes.

About 1 million m3 (35.3 million ft3) of the waste has poured from the reservoir, affecting 4,000ha (10,000 acres) of west Hungary.

The spillage was an 'ecological catastrophe' and it was feared the sludge could reach the Rabat and Danube rivers, according to environmental affairs state secretary Zoltan Illes.

The government declared a state of emergency in three counties affected by the flooding.

'When I heard the rumble of the flood, all the time I had was to jump out the window and run to higher ground,' said Tunde Erdelyi, whose house in Devecser was under 1.5m (5ft) of the dangerous sludge.
